深入了解比特币区块链:机制、应用与未来展望
比特币区块链是一个由比特币网络支持的分布式账本技术。自2009年比特币推出以来,其背后的区块链技术吸引了全球用户和开发者的广泛关注。区块链作为比特币的核心组成部分,不仅是比特币交易的支持平台,还是一种革新性的技术,能够在众多领域中确保数据的透明性和安全性。在这篇文章中,我们将深入探讨比特币区块链的工作原理、应用、优缺点及未来的发展方向。
一、比特币区块链的基本概念
区块链是一种去中心化的分布式账本技术,它由一系列的区块组成。每个区块包含了一组交易记录,以及指向前一个区块的哈希值。通过将这些区块串联在一起,就形成了一个不可篡改的链条。比特币的区块链是全球多个节点共同维护的,每个节点都拥有完整的区块链副本,确保了数据的透明性和安全性。
二、比特币区块链的工作机制
比特币区块链通过以下机制保证其正常运作:
- 交易记录:用户发起比特币交易后,交易信息将被广播到整 个比特币网络。每个节点收到交易信息后,会对其进行验证。
- 区块生成:经过验证的交易将被打包进一个新区块中。矿工通过解决复杂的数学问题,验证交易并生成新区块。完成后,矿工获得比特币作为奖励。
- 共识机制:比特币使用的是工作量证明(PoW)机制,要求矿工进行大量计算以获得添加区块的权利。这一机制保证了网络的安全性,防止恶意攻击。
- 持续更新:新区块被成功添加到区块链后,所有节点会自动更新自己的区块链副本,以确保一致性。
三、比特币区块链的应用场景
虽然比特币最初是作为一种数字货币而诞生,但其背后的区块链技术却在许多领域展现了广泛的应用潜力:
- 金融交易:比特币和其区块链技术可用于快速、安全的跨境支付,大幅度降低交易成本和时间。
- 身份验证:区块链可用于建立去中心化的身份验证系统,提升数据隐私和安全性,防止身份盗用。
- 智能合约:基于区块链的智能合约能够自动执行合同条款,减少中介参与和操作成本。
- 供应链管理:通过在区块链上记录每个环节的交易信息,可以提高透明度和可追溯性,降低欺诈行为。
四、比特币区块链的优缺点
比特币区块链既有优势,也存在一定的缺点:
优点:
- 去中心化:比特币区块链的去中心化特性使得其无需依赖中央机构,从而降低了网络攻击的风险。
- 透明公开:所有交易记录是公开的,任何人都可以查看,这使得比特币交易具有很高的透明度。
- 安全性:通过加密算法和分布式机制,确保了数据的安全性和不可篡改性。
缺点:
- 高能耗:比特币的工作量证明机制需要消耗大量计算资源,因而相对耗电。
- 交易速度:比特币的交易确认时间较长,网络拥堵时可能造成延迟。
- 价格波动:比特币作为一种虚拟资产,其市场价格波动较大,风险较高。
五、比特币区块链的未来展望
比特币及其区块链将在未来继续演变,有几个可能的发展方向:
- 技术改进:新一代区块链技术可能会通过更高效的共识机制来解决现有的能耗和速度问题。
- 法规规范:全球各国对比特币及其背后的区块链技术将逐步形成更完善的法律法规,以便于规范行业的发展。
- 应用扩展:比特币区块链的应用场景将不断扩展到更多行业,如农业、医疗、房地产等多个领域。
六、常见问题解答
1. 什么是比特币区块链?
比特币区块链是一个去中心化的公共账本,它包含了所有比特币交易的信息。每个区块都包含最近发生的交易记录,通过尤其的加密哈希算法将每个区块安全地连接在一起。用户可以通过比特币网络中的节点自由访问区块链,了解交易历史。
作为一种去中心化的交易平台,比特币区块链避免了第三方机构的介入,所有交易均在网络参与者间进行验证。该系统的安全性是通过区块链技术的分布式特性以及工作量证明机制来保证的,这使得数据不可篡改。
2. 比特币区块链的安全性如何?
比特币区块链通过密码学技术、工作量证明与去中心化的网络结构来确保其安全。首先,交易及区块的生成都依赖于复杂的数学计算,攻击者如果想要篡改数据,必须重新计算整个链条上所有区块的数字签名,这在现实中几乎是不可能的。
此外,比特币网络有成千上万的节点,任何恶意行为都需要控制超过50%的计算能力,这几乎不可实现。因此,比特币区块链作为一个安全的平台,得到了广泛的认可,是许多用户选择使用它的主要原因。
3. 比特币区块链的交易如何验证?
比特币区块链的交易验证由网络中的矿工通过工作量证明机制完成。当用户发起一笔交易时,系统会将交易信息广播到整个网络。矿工会收集这些未确认的交易,打包成一个新区块。然后,矿工需要通过解决复杂的数学问题来验证这个区块的合法性。
一旦矿工成功解出问题并获得认可,他们就会将新区块添加到区块链中,并获得一定数量的比特币作为奖励。这一过程不仅确保了交易的安全性,还使得整个网络保持一致。交易在大约十分钟内会被确认。
4. 比特币区块链的去中心化有何意义?
去中心化是比特币区块链的一大核心特性,这意味着没有任何中央机构或个人能够控制或操纵网络。去中心化不仅提升了安全性,也减少了单点故障的风险。如果某一节点失效,其他节点仍然可以正常运行,从而保证了网络的持续性和可靠性。
此外,去中心化还提升了比特币的透明性,所有交易均可在网络中观察,任何人都可以查看其历史记录,从而消除了虚假信息和欺诈行为的可能性。去中心化确保了比特币持有者能够控制自己的资金,破解了传统金融系统中的信任问题。
5. 比特币区块链的应用有哪些?
比特币区块链的应用场景正在不断扩大,以下是一些主要的应用方向:
- 跨境支付:比特币能够实现快速便捷的跨境支付,降低了传统银行转账的时间和费用。
- 去中心化金融(DeFi):基于比特币区块链的金融服务,如借贷、交易和投资,减少了传统金融行业的中介介入和成本。
- 身份管理:比特币区块链能够创建去中心化身份信息,用户可以安全管理自己的身份信息,保护隐私。
- 物联网应用:将比特币区块链技术应用于物联网设备,确保设备之间的安全通讯和数据处理。
6. 如何安全使用比特币区块链?
使用比特币区块链时用户需要注意以下几点以确保安全:
- 使用硬件钱包:硬件钱包能有效防止网络攻击、恶意软件等威胁,是存储比特币的安全选项。
- 定期备份钱包:定期对钱包进行备份,以防丢失或硬件损坏而导致资产丢失。
- 保持软件更新:保持钱包和相关软件的及时更新,利用最新的安全补丁改善安全性。
- 警惕网络钓鱼:务必确保进入生态系统的链接都是官方网站,避免在不明链接上输入个人信息。
比特币区块链的未来充满机遇,随着用户和技术的不断发展,它的应用场景和潜力将不断拓展,给我们的生活带来更深远的影响。